Beyond the Title: Understanding Board of Directors Positions

Boards of directors comprise a diverse group of individuals with varying roles and responsibilities. Here’s a breakdown of some key board of directors positions:

  • Chairman/Chairwoman (Chairperson): Leads board meetings, sets agendas, and ensures effective board governance.
  • Lead Director: Provides independent oversight and acts as a sounding board for the Chairman.
  • Chief Executive Officer (CEO): Presents company strategy and performance to the board, seeking guidance and approval on major decisions.
  • Independent Directors: Offer objective perspectives and expertise, representing the best interests of shareholders.
  • Committee Chairs: Lead specific board committees focusing on areas like audit, compensation, or nominations.

The Weight of the Gavel: Responsibilities of Board of Directors

Holding a position on a board of directors comes with significant responsibilities:

  • Strategic Direction: Develop and implement long-term strategies driving growth, profitability, and market leadership.
  • Financial Oversight: Ensure strong financial controls, monitor company performance, and approve financial statements.
  • Risk Management: Establish and manage risks effectively, protecting the company and stakeholders’ interests.
  • Corporate Governance: Maintain a high standard of corporate governance practices, ensuring accountability and transparency.
  • Stakeholder Engagement: Communicate effectively with investors, employees, and other stakeholders.
